Australia vs Germany: Methane (CH4) emissions (total) excluding LULUCF (Mt CO2e)
Side-by-side comparison from World Bank Open Data.
In , Australia's Methane (CH4) emissions (total) excluding LULUCF (Mt CO2e) was 144.58, compared to Germany's 55.51. That makes Australia's value 160.5% higher than Germany's.
